Derbyshire: Spondon residents asked to help set local policing priorities
September 25, 2012, 11:13 am
Residents in Spondon have the chance to help set priorities for their local police.
The local Safer Neighbourhood Policing Team will hold their Safer Neighbourhood Forum Meeting on Wednesday, September 26 at the Asterdale Primary School, Borrowash Road, from 6.30pm.
Members of the public are invited to attend the meeting to raise any issues or concerns they have and to help set the priorities the team will tackle.

Meetings are held to set priorities for police and other organisations, such as local councils, to target over the next three months.
If you have an issue you would like to raise but cannot make the meeting please contact the Spondon team by calling the police non-emergency number 101.

101 – The police non-emergency number
101 is the number to call when you want to contact your local police in England, Wales, Scotland or Northern Ireland – when it’s less urgent than a 999 call.
